Kenosha woman convicted of prostituting daughter

By The Associated Press | Posted: Saturday, October 4, 2008 12:00 am

KENOSHA - A Kenosha woman has been convicted of prostituting her then-15-year-old daughter.

A jury convicted the woman Friday on 21 charges including soliciting a child for prostitution, failure to protect a child and child enticement, all as a repeat offender. The woman is not being named to protect her daughters.

Authorities say the woman charged men $25 to $45 for sex with her 15-year-old daughter and tried to sell her 14-year-old daughter into prostitution as well. One man testified as part of a plea deal that he gave the woman clothes for sex with her older daughter.

Defense attorney Douglas Bihler told jurors the woman was a prostitute but didn't sell her daughters. He says the girls copied their mother's behavior on their own.
